If you need the structure, yes. It would be good to factor out into a common component - currently we use this from archiva via the project info reports plugin. If you just need the full list, ${project.artifacts} works. - Brett On 25/09/2006, at 10:04 PM, Mark Hobson wrote: > Hi there, > > Just looking at MPH-14, since we've needed this for a while, and > hoping someone could give me a point in the right direction. What's > the best way of obtaining the dependency tree? From an injected > MavenProject I can obtain the immediate dependencies, but what's the > correct way of obtaining their dependencies? Should I be using > artifacts instead? > > Can't find much documentation on the model and what @components are > available for this kind of thing.
